New Delhi, Feb. 15 -- Rajnath Singh will co-chair the sixth India-France Annual Defence Dialogue with Catherine Vautrin in Bengaluru, Karnataka, on February 17, where the two sides are expected to renew a key defence cooperation agreement for another ten years and witness the signing of an MoU for a joint venture to manufacture Highly Agile Modular Munition Extended Range (HAMMER) missiles.
The HAMMER precision-guided weapon is engineered to carry out accurate long-range strikes on high-value and fortified targets. With an operational reach of nearly 70 kilometres, it enables stand-off engagements and is particularly effective in complex terrains, including mountainous regions.
